Which grader pays the most — and what a 10 takes
All centering standards →| Grader | 10 sells for | vs best | Front centering for a 10 | Back |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| BGS 10 | $3,276 | best | 55/45 | 70/30 |
| PSA 10 | $2,520 | −$756 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
| CGC 10 | $1,512 | −$1,764 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
| SGC 10 | $1,512 | −$1,764 | 55/45 | 75/25 |
Tolerances are each company's published centering standard for its top grade; surface, corners and edges must also be clean. Centering is the one you can measure yourself before you pay.
